QCon SF 2023: How Netflix Really Uses Java by Paul Bakker

Paul Bakker, Java Platform at Netflix, Java Champion, and Co-Author of "Java 9 Modularity," presented How Netflix Really Uses Java at the 2023 QCon San Francisco conference. Bakker described the evolution of the architecture behind their movie application, introduced the GraphQL Federation, and described how Java is used at Netflix that includes plans to support JDK 21.

EU AI Act: the Regulatory Framework on the Usage of Machine Learning in the European Union

After the first publication of the proposal on the operation of machine learning applications in 2021, on June 14th negotiations have started for the realization of the legislation in the EU Council. The EU countries are expected to reach an agreement by the end of 2023. The EU Act takes a risk-based approach and plans to avoid disproportionate prescriptions when executing the regulations.
